🌟 따라잡다

  Verb  

1. 뒤따라가던 것이 앞서가는 것에 가까이 이르거나 앞서다.

1. CATCH UP WITH: For someone or something behind to approach or excel someone or something ahead.

🗣️ Pronunciation, Application: 따라잡다 (따라잡따) 따라잡아 (따라자바) 따라잡으니 (따라자브니) 따라잡는 (따라잠는)
📚 Derivative: 따라잡히다: 앞선 것이, 뒤에 있던 것이 따라오면서 그것과 나란하게 되다.
